深入解析VPN连接错误的常见原因及解决方案—网络工程师实战指南
在当今远程办公、跨地域协作日益普及的背景下,虚拟私人网络(VPN)已成为企业与个人用户保障数据安全、访问受限资源的重要工具,许多用户在使用过程中频繁遭遇“VPN出现错误”的提示,这不仅影响工作效率,还可能暴露敏感信息,作为网络工程师,我将从技术原理出发,系统梳理导致此类问题的常见原因,并提供实用的排查与解决方法。
需要明确的是,“VPN出现错误”是一个模糊的报错描述,实际背后可能涉及多个层面的问题,常见的错误类型包括:无法建立隧道(如“无法连接到服务器”)、认证失败(如“用户名或密码错误”)、证书验证失败(SSL/TLS握手异常)、以及IP地址冲突或路由不可达等,以下将逐一分析:
-
网络连通性问题
这是最基础但也最常被忽略的原因,若本地设备无法访问目标VPN服务器,可能是防火墙阻断了UDP 500/4500端口(用于IKE协议)或TCP 443端口(某些基于Web的VPN),建议通过ping命令测试网关可达性,用telnet或nmap扫描目标端口是否开放,若发现阻断,需联系ISP或调整本地防火墙策略。 -
认证配置错误
用户名、密码、预共享密钥(PSK)或数字证书输入错误是高频问题,尤其在使用双因素认证(2FA)时,若未正确绑定动态令牌,也会触发认证失败,此时应检查客户端配置文件(如OpenVPN的.ovpn文件)中是否包含正确的凭据,并确保时间同步(NTP服务正常),因为证书验证依赖于精确的时间戳。 -
证书与加密协议不匹配
若使用SSL/TLS证书的VPN(如Cisco AnyConnect),当客户端信任链缺失或服务器证书过期时,会因证书验证失败而中断连接,可通过浏览器访问服务器URL查看证书状态,必要时更新客户端根证书库,检查是否启用了不兼容的加密套件(如旧版TLS 1.0),建议统一升级至TLS 1.2及以上版本。 -
路由与NAT穿透问题
在复杂网络环境中,尤其是多层NAT(如家庭路由器+云服务器)下,VPN客户端可能无法正确映射公网IP,可尝试启用“NAT穿越”(NAT-T)功能,或更换为基于HTTP的隧道协议(如OpenVPN的TCP模式),若本地有静态路由表冲突,可能导致流量绕行非预期路径,需清理冗余路由条目。 -
服务器端负载过高或配置错误
对于企业级VPN(如Cisco ASA、FortiGate),服务器资源不足(CPU/内存)或并发连接数超限会导致拒绝新连接,需登录管理界面查看日志(如syslog)定位错误代码(如“Too many sessions”),并优化QoS策略,确认服务端的DHCP池是否分配合理,避免IP耗尽。
推荐一套标准化的排错流程:
- 确认物理网络无异常(网线/无线信号稳定);
- 使用ping/traceroute诊断路径;
- 检查客户端配置文件语法;
- 查阅日志(Windows事件查看器、Linux journalctl);
- 联系管理员验证服务器状态。
解决“VPN出现错误”并非单一操作,而是系统性工程,作为网络工程师,我们不仅要具备扎实的技术功底,更需培养逻辑化思维和耐心调试能力,掌握上述方法后,多数问题可在30分钟内定位并修复,从而保障业务连续性和数据安全性。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











